Saturday, September 18th 2010, Ives Park, Sebastopol, CA

Step back in time…

to Elizabethan England and join us for a family-friendly Renaissance Faire. Make herbal soap while listening to a wandering minstrel… enjoy some ice cold lemonade while watching a storyteller… sit back and take in a short Shakespeare performance while having a scrumptious lunch.

Come celebrate the Feast of St. Michael (Michelmas) – when rents are due, wages are paid, and the harvest has been brought in and stored for the long, dark and cold months ahead. It’s time for the people to relax and enjoy some well-earned recreation while giving thanks that their harvest was bountiful, and that they’ll make it through the coming winter.

Queen Elizabeth has been out hunting with her courtiers, and her Master of Horse, Robert Dudley, The Earl of Leicester has arranged a surprise for her. He intends to lead her back to his manor by way of the celebration where she will meet her people and be entertained in their rustic fashion.
